문의 시, 사용하시는 개발환경과 디벨로퍼스 앱ID를 알려주세요.
안녕하세요 , 앱 아이디는 1189458 입니다,
거의 일주일 넘게 고치는데도 해결이 안됩니다 ㅜㅜ 동의하고 계속하기 누르면 계속 401 오류가 뜨네요
IDE내 오류는
2025-01-24T04:11:42.012+09:00 INFO 77448 — [stock] [nio-8080-exec-1] o.s.web.servlet.DispatcherServlet : Completed initialization in 9 ms
2025-01-24T04:11:45.707+09:00 DEBUG 77448 — [stock] [nio-8080-exec-5] o.s.web.client.RestTemplate : HTTP POST https://kauth.kakao.com/oauth/token
2025-01-24T04:11:45.710+09:00 DEBUG 77448 — [stock] [nio-8080-exec-5] o.s.web.client.RestTemplate : Accept=[application/json, application/*+json]
2025-01-24T04:11:45.710+09:00 DEBUG 77448 — [stock] [nio-8080-exec-5] o.s.web.client.RestTemplate : Writing [{grant_type=[authorization_code], code=[3JPq9afY-c8P5MFBSjOvza_7KNymyBuHbVHmbp9R9uoTh05l9JjVbAAAAAQKKw0eAAABlJST2-b7Ewsnpgvovw], redirect_uri=[http://localhost:8080/login/oauth2/code/kakao]}] as “application/x-www-form-urlencoded;charset=UTF-8”
2025-01-24T04:11:46.442+09:00 DEBUG 77448 — [stock] [nio-8080-exec-5] o.s.web.client.RestTemplate : Response 401 UNAUTHORIZED
이렇게 뜹니다 , 이유가 뭘까요 구글링하고 문서 찾아보고 했는데도 해결이 안되어 갑갑한 마음에 글 올려봅니다 ㅜㅜ
yaml파일에는
security:
oauth2:
client:
registration:
scope:
- email
- profile
redirect-uri: ${STOCK_GOOGLE_REDIRECT_URI}
kakao:
client-id: ${STOCK_KAKAO_CLIENT_ID}
client-secret: ${STOCK_KAKAO_CLIENT_SECRET}
redirect-uri: ${STOCK_KAKAO_REDIRECT_URI}
scope:
- profile_nickname
- account_email
client-authentication-method: client_secret_post
client-name: Kakao
provider:
kakao:
authorization-uri: 카카오계정
token-uri: https://kauth.kakao.com/oauth/token
user-info-uri: https://kapi.kakao.com/v2/user/me
이렇게 해두었습니당 ,
redirect-uri는 http://localhost:8080/login/oauth2/code/kakao 로 설정해두었습니다 !
이렇게 크롬 접속해보면
{“error”:“invalid_grant”,“error_description”:“authorization code not found for code=AUTHORIZATION_CODE”,“error_code”:“KOE320”}
이게 뜹니다 ㅜㅜ